Kid Rock has recently given fans a sneak peek of a new version of his song ‘Til You Can’t, but the reaction has been mixed. The country singer took to social media to share a teaser of the track, showing him sitting on a stool playing guitar and singing. In the video, Kid Rock, whose real name is Robert James Ritchie, sat in front of a wooden wall with a large crucifix cutout that allowed light to shine through.
In other shots from the Instagram post, he was seen wearing a green jacket, jeans, and a cream-colored cowboy hat while continuing to play his guitar and look into the camera. The singer shared a heartfelt message along with the teaser, expressing his deep connection to the song and apologizing for not being able to include everyone he loves in the video. He mentioned missing those who were no longer with us and signed off with “G-d Is Good.”
Kid Rock directed fans to the full video on his YouTube channel, where the complete rendition of ‘Til You Can’t could be heard. The description of the track on his channel gives insight into the inspiration behind the song, stating that he reimagined it as a slowed-down, emotional ballad with an additional verse that came to him at night, focusing on themes of Jesus, faith, and spiritual reflection. The new version provides a moment of pause for reflection on purpose, belief, and living meaningfully before time runs out.
